Web11 aug. 2024 · The main types of scientific model are visual, mathematical, and computer models. Visual models are things like flowcharts, pictures, and diagrams that help us educate each other. Web1 feb. 2024 · Models are used by scientists to create predictions and develop explanations about how and why physical phenomena happen. A scientific model is a simulation of … WebThe model is the most basic element of the scientific method. Everything done in science is done with models. A model is any simplification, substitute or stand-in for what you are actually studying or trying to predict. Models are used because they are convenient substitutes, the way that a recipe is a convenient aid in cooking. jet powered vehicles

WebTo explore and predict how the climate will change, researchers create computer models of the real world. These mathematical climate change models are based on the laws of physics and chemistry, which explain how water and air move, heat up, and cool in the atmosphere and ocean, how pollutants react in the atmosphere, and how sunlight and …
